Partners in Research
Author: Grant McDonald Scobie

After decades of neglect, the agricultural sector in many countries of Latin America is receiving renewed attention. As part of this, the establishment and consolidation in Latin America of three international centers funded through the Consultative Group on International Agricultural Research (CGIAR) account for a small but significant part of the growth in agricultural research. The importance of the centers lies not in the additional funding they bring, but rather in their collaboration with national research programs. There is increasing evidence that these centers have helped to expand the capacity of many national programs, especially in the numerous smaller countries. Their sustained funding, apolitical nature and international scientific linkages have added an important dimension to the region's own enhanced capacity for agricultural research. The accelerated growth in the yields and output of staple foods in Latin America achieved over the past decade is striking testimony to the strengthened national research programs which are receiving, testing, adapting and releasing technologies developed through their collaboration with international centers.

Agricultural research in Latin America and the Caribbean
Author: Stads, Gert-Jan

This report assesses trends in investments, human resource capacity, and research outputs in agricultural R&D—excluding the private (for-profit) sector—in LAC. It is an update of Stads and Beintema (2009), covering a more complete set of countries and focusing primarily on developments during 2006–2012/2013.1 The analysis draws largely from a set of country factsheets prepared by Agricultural Science and Technology Indicators (ASTI), which is led by the International Food Policy Research Institute (IFPRI), using comprehensive datasets derived from primary surveys and additional secondary sources targeting close to 700 agencies in 27 LAC countries.

Science and Food
Author: Jock R. Anderson

The Consultative Group on International Agricultural Research (CGIAR) supports thirteen international research and training centers throughout the world. This study offers a comprehensive assessment of the contributions that the centers have made through their research programs and especially through their collaboration with national agricultural research systems in the developing world. The book surveys the products and achievements of the centers, including new crop varieties, new farming techniques, changes in institutions and policies, assistance to national research programs, and training. Of particular interest are the excerpts from country studies undertaken in connection with this report, which summarize national perceptions of the work and achievements of the CGIAR centers.
